Supreme Court of the State of Oklahoma order on Personhood ballot initiative
On April 30, 2012, the Oklahoma Supreme Court issued a unanimous order stating that Initiative Petition 395 was "clearly unconstitutional," citing Planned Parenthood v. Casey, and could not be added to the state ballot in [...]
